GRAVETTE — Editor’s Note: Melissa S. Smith, David L. Sheilds and Chia Greer are candidates for Gravette Council Ward 1, Position 2. Early voting has begun. Election Day is Nov. 2.
***
Melissa S. Smith
Age: 35
Residency: Gravette, 16 years
Family: Husband, David; three children
Employment: Employed at NorthWest Arkansas Community College in Bentonville
Education: Two-year degree plus certificates from NorthWest Arkansas Community College; AGS in business administration and two certificates in environmental and regulatory science
Military experience: None
Political experience: Served on Gravette Planning Commission
Reason for candidacy: To be able to give something back to the community where my family lives.
Goals in office: I would use my education and experience to serve the city in whatever task is at hand.

David L. Shields
Age: 71
Residency: Gravette, 35 years
Family: Divorced; four children
Employment: Self employed
Education: Through 11th grade in Gravette
Military experience: None
Political experience: One two-year term as an alternate alderman
Reason for candidacy: Find a solution the people can afford with the wastewater problem; no new taxes; get the city pool open.
Goals in office: Declined to answer

Chia Greer
Age: 86
Residency: Gravette, seven years
Family: Widowed; one child
Employment: Retired
Education: Eastman School of Music, Rochester, N.Y.; Washington Conservatory of Music, Washington D.C.
Military experience: None
Political experience: None
Reason for candidacy: Interested in helping the Gravette community.
Goals in office: Declined to answer
